黑狐家游戏

域名到服务器的旅程,揭秘互联网背后的技术奥秘,域名到服务器后无法访问

欧气 1 0

在当今数字化时代,域名和服务器是构建网络世界不可或缺的两个部分,当我们输入一个网址时,看似简单的操作背后却隐藏着复杂的流程,本文将带你深入探索从域名解析到服务器响应的全过程。

域名与IP地址转换:幕后英雄DNS

当你输入一个网站地址(如www.example.com)并按下回车键时,浏览器需要知道如何找到该网站的物理位置——即其对应的IP地址,这个任务就交给了域名系统(Domain Name System, DNS),DNS就像一个巨大的电话簿,它存储了成千上万的域名及其对应的IP地址信息。

域名到服务器的旅程,揭秘互联网背后的技术奥秘,域名到服务器后无法访问

图片来源于网络,如有侵权联系删除

  1. 查询请求:当你在浏览器中输入一个域名时,它会向本地DNS缓存发送查询请求,如果本地没有缓存记录,则会继续向上级Dns服务器发起请求。
  2. 递归查询:各级DNS服务器之间通过递归查询的方式相互协作,最终找到一个能够提供所需信息的权威DNS服务器。
  3. 返回结果:一旦找到了正确的IP地址,DNS服务器会将这个信息反馈给客户端(即你的电脑或手机),然后浏览器就可以使用这个IP地址来连接目标服务器了。

在这个过程中,DNS扮演了一个至关重要的角色,确保了我们能够轻松地访问各种在线资源而无需记忆繁琐的数字序列。

服务器响应:数据传输的核心环节

获得IP地址后,浏览器会开始建立与目标服务器的TCP/IP连接,这一步涉及多个步骤:

  1. 三次握手(Three-Way Handshake):这是TCP协议中的一个关键机制,用于建立可靠的通信通道,客户端和服务器通过交换一系列报文段来确定双方的准备状态和数据包丢失情况。
  2. HTTP/HTTPS请求:成功建立了连接之后,浏览器会发送一个HTTP或HTTPS请求给服务器,这些请求包含了我们需要获取的资源类型(如HTML文档、图片等)、URL路径以及其他可选参数。
  3. 服务器处理请求:接收到请求后,服务器会对之进行处理,这可能包括数据库查询、文件读取、计算逻辑执行等多个环节,在这一阶段,性能优化成为提高用户体验的重要因素之一。
  4. 生成响应:处理好所有必要的工作后,服务器会构造出一个包含所需数据的响应消息并发送给客户端。
  5. 四次挥手(Four-Way Handshake):为了关闭已建立的连接,双方需要进行一次简短的交流,这被称为“四次挥手”,完成这个过程后,整个交互才算真正结束。

在这段旅程中,服务器不仅要快速响应用户需求,还要保证数据的准确性和安全性,选择合适的Web框架和技术栈至关重要。

域名到服务器的旅程,揭秘互联网背后的技术奥秘,域名到服务器后无法访问

图片来源于网络,如有侵权联系删除

安全防护:保护数据和隐私的关键防线

随着网络攻击的不断升级,网络安全问题日益严峻,为了保证用户的个人信息不被窃取,各大企业和组织都在积极部署各种安全技术措施:

  1. SSL/TLS加密:通过使用SSL(Secure Sockets Layer)或TLS(Transport Layer Security)协议对数据进行加密传输,可以有效防止中间人攻击和其他形式的网络监听行为。
  2. 防火墙与入侵检测系统:这些设备可以帮助监控网络流量,及时发现并阻止潜在的安全威胁。
  3. 定期更新和维护:及时修补操作系统和应用软件中的漏洞也是保障网络安全的重要手段之一。

域名到服务器的整个过程充满了复杂的技术细节和工作原理,只有深入了解每个环节的功能和作用,才能更好地理解我们每天所依赖的网络世界是如何运作的,同时也要认识到网络安全的重要性,共同努力营造一个更加安全和可靠的网络环境。

标签: #域名到服务器后

黑狐家游戏
  • 评论列表

留言评论